Plsql program units are compiled by the oracle database server and stored inside the database. Prior to joining ddr, he was a senior analyst in the languages division of oracle worldwide technical support, focusing on all of oracles language tools. Murach m, oracle sql and plsql for developers, 2nd edition, 2014. Just as a grammar workbook would teach you about nouns and verbs by first. After drivers installation and connection to the hr schema. It challenges you to learn oracle plsql by using it rather than by simply reading about it. The sixth edition describes the features and capabilities of plsql up through oracle database 12c release 1. Develop, debug, and administer robust database programs. New features in plsql for oracle database 10g release 2 10. Dynamic sql is a good choice when you do not know the format of an sql statement before you write or run a program.
Steven is also a senior technology officer for revealnet and coauthor of the reveal for plsql knowledge. Plscope is a compilerdriven tool that collects and organizes data about user. After all, your goal is wellwritten code that performs in a reasonable time frame and is bugfree whenever possible. Oracle plsql code samples toad tutorial for beginners pdf. Oracle database programmers guide to the oracle precompilers. Plsql is one of three key programming languages embedded in the oracle database, along with sql itself and java. A subquery is a select statement nested inside another statement such as select, insert, update, or delete. Plsql naturally, efficiently, and safely extends sql for developers. The programming language of oracle as want to read. This support has been in the form of transparent gateways, which are vendor specific, or generic connectivity which uses odbc or oledb to make the connections.
Plsql is the most common language for oracle the world, and developers are realizing the benefits in both application performance and database performance by implementing the database interaction in plsql. Access and modify database information, construct powerful plsql statements, execute effective queries, and deploy bulletproof security. Oracle tight oracle database 12c plsql programming. Sql is the interface to the oracle database 12c database engine, analogous to the steering wheel, brakes, and dashboard of a car. Oracle database 11g plsql programming workbook by michael. Ron hardman, ocp, is a senior technical specialist with oracle worldwide technical support. Plsql feature for oracle database 11g release 2 11. Some programs a generalpurpose report writer for example must build and process. Oracle tight oracle database 12c plsql programming michael mclaughlin 1812431 6 oracle database 12c plsql programming oracle development architecture the architecture of a database has many levels. Here, the notion of failure is defined to exclude datadriven conditions like the. The oracle plsql developers workbook is a companion to steven feuersteins bestselling oracle plsql programming and his other plsql books from oreilly. Oracle database cross session data cache introducing the globally. Ultimately, all sql issued by a plsql program is dynamic sql. It was developed by oracle corporation in the early 90s to enhance the capabilities of sql.
Database programming in sqloracle the database dbis. No electronic devices are allowed in openbook exams, so be prepared to print out parts of online books. If youre looking for a free download links of sql, plsql the programming language of oracle pdf, epub, docx and torrent then this site is not for you. For most db2 users, static sql provides a straightforward, efficient path to db2 data. Sql, plsql the programming language of oracle pdf ebook php. Prior to joining oracle corporation, he was an oracle database developer and consultant. Master oracle database 12c plsql application development. Oracle database 12c plsql advanced programming techniques. The author begins with a stepbystep expanded introduction to elementary pl sql concepts sooner than progressing to the writing and testing of pl sql code. Plsqls general syntax is based on that of ada and pascal programming language. Using oracle forms developer, oracle reports developer.
I am new to oracle sql and hope someone here can help me with this. Its primary strength is in providing a serverside, stored procedural language that is easytouse, seamless with sql, robust, portable, and secure. He is director of the oracle practice for ssc, a systems management consulting firm based in chicago. Oracle database plsql language reference oracle help center. The program allows to create pdf templates in easy way. Learn how to generate pdf files from your oracle application. But with this package you can generate a pdfdocument with a few lines of pl sql code. In addition, you can use java to develop powerful, serverside programs, which can be independent of plsql. A database trigger is a stored plsql program unit associated with specific. Sql, pl sql the programming language of oracle pdf,, download ebookee alternative reliable tips for a better ebook reading experience.
You can call existing plsql programs from java and java. Placing sql inside plsql also allows the code to be protected by the recovery capabilities of the oracle database. Considered the best oracle plsql programming guide by the oracle community, this definitive guide is precisely what you need to make the most of oracles powerful procedural language. Oracle database provides a complete implementation of the standard java programming language and a fully compliant jvm. The output of the sql job is a text file which then gets manually imported into excel. Pdf oracle 81 is a database designed for the internet.
Shows how to control the flow of execution through a plsql program. Master plsql through the handson exercises, extensive examples, and realworld projects inside this oracle press guide. And at runtime, both plsql and sql run within the same server process, bringing optimal efficiency. I am tring to learn more about the plsql practices, iam now in the last step of the plsql course the teacher book of this course is introduction to oracle. Filled with detailed examples and expert strategies from an oracle ace, oracle database 12c plsql programming explains how to retrieve and process data, write plsql statements, execute effective queries, incorporate php and java, and work with dynamic sql. Filled with best practices, oracle database 11g plsql programming workbook covers all the latest features and enhancements of the language. A good database admin or backend developer working exclusively on an oracle sql server database layer needs to be able to use oracles plsql to create custom procedures and objects to. Scott is the bestselling author of oracle press oracle plsql programming and oracle8 plsql programming. It contains a carefully constructed set of problems and solutions that will test your language skills and help you become a better developerboth with plsql and with other languages. Oracle supports heterogeneous services to allow data in nonoracle database to be queried using sql. I am just trying to look at the content of the blob from an sql console eclipse data tools, not use it in code.
Plsql programming, as most of the database associated. Oracle database programmers guide to the oracle precompilers 11g release 1 11. Oracle database plsql language reference oracle database plsql language reference oracle database. Oracle plsql programming oreilly, 1995 and advanced oracle plsql. When programming plsql, you want to structure the code so that it does what it is supposed to and, if changes are necessary, you can easily see where theyre needed. At runtime the jdbc driver interacts with the java byte codes and. Plsql s7l2 trapping oracle server exceptions trapping several predefined oracle server. The oracle plsql and sql online test assesses candidates knowledge of sql queries, relational database concepts, and specific oracle plsql features its an ideal test for preemployment screening. Some of the best practices in this bookwhole chapters, in factwill have a much higher impact than others on the quality and efficiency of your code. Plsql programming pdf, epub, docx and torrent then this site is not for you. With full coverage of the latest features and tools, oracle database 11g plsql programming lays out each topic alongside detailed explanations, cutandpaste syntax examples, and realworld case studies. Application security, performance tuning, and oracle database inmemory are also covered in this oracle press guide. Typically, you can use a subquery anywhere that you use an. Native plsql implementation plpdf is a collection of plsql packages to.
Plsql i about the tutorial plsql is a combination of sql along with the procedural features of programming languages. Ppllssqqll eennvviirroonnmmeenntt sseettuupp plsql is not a standalone programming language. Apart from oracle, plsql is available in timesten inmemory database and ibm db2. Sql and plsql my question is if its posible,if you could make me a favour to download immediately aditional practices on the plsql, more difficlut kind of these practices. I have a select statement that is using listagg to combine multiple columns values. Plsql is oracles procedural extension to industrystandard sql. If you find that your current practices or those of your organization are far from the mark, then you will have identified your.
Oracle database database plsql language reference, 18c. Pdf high performance plsql programming researchgate. How do i get textual contents from blob in oracle sql. Plsql users guide and reference oracle help center. Mysql, db2, ms sql server, oracle 8i9i10g their strengths. For various aspects of plsql programming, in particular details for. Oracle database plsql users guide and reference oracle help. If youre looking for a free download links of oracle 11g. Advanced application developers guide 11g release 1 11. Plsql is a procedural language designed specifically to embrace sql statements within its syntax.